How experienced spa-goers choose in Chicago
Most repeat clients do not start with the menu. They start with the problem they want solved.
- Chronic tension: prioritize therapeutic or deep tissue massage.
- Skin fatigue: focus on targeted facial packages instead of generic spa pampering.
- Full reset: choose a day spa with heat amenities.
- Occasion-driven visits: consider hotel spas or couples suites.
Matching the treatment to the outcome is usually what separates a great visit from an expensive hour.
Chicago spa pricing explained (without the marketing gloss)
Across Chicago IL, pricing tends to cluster into predictable tiers.
| Service | Typical range | Strong value looks like |
|---|---|---|
| Express spa massage | $60–$95 | Under $80 with experienced therapists |
| 60-minute therapeutic massage | $110–$180 | Near $120 at a reputable spa |
| Spa facial | $95–$170 | Results-focused, not rushed |
| Couples spa packages | $250–$450 | Includes amenities, not just treatment time |
| Japanese head spa | $80–$150 | Worth it when scalp work is specialized |
If a full body spa treatment looks dramatically under market rate, check the hands-on time. Value in Chicago is rarely about the lowest number — it is about consistency.
The review strategy smart clients use
Before booking, open Yelp or Tripadvisor and go straight to the 3- and 4-star reviews.
These typically reveal what matters most:
- Whether sessions start on time
- Noise levels
- Upsell pressure
- Therapist communication
Five-star reviews sell atmosphere. Mid-tier reviews explain the experience.
Luxury spa vs neighborhood spa: when each makes sense
A luxury spa in downtown Chicago often charges for the environment as much as the treatment — hydrotherapy areas, quiet lounges, spa suites, and robe-level comfort.
This pays off when you arrive early, use the amenities, and treat the visit as a half-day reset.
If your schedule is tight, a smaller spa massage studio may deliver identical bodywork for significantly less.
Luxury is about time utilization, not marble floors.
Neighborhood dynamics most visitors underestimate
- River North: dense concentration of hotel spa in Chicago options.
- West Loop: newer spa spaces with design-forward environments.
- Loop: ideal for efficient after-work treatments.
- Logan Square: often the strongest affordable spa deals.
Shorter commutes almost always improve the experience.
Medical spa decisions require a different filter
The best med spa is rarely the cheapest.
For clinical treatments beyond basic skin care — including advanced facials or peels — credentials matter more than decor.
A modest price gap often reflects training and safety standards.

Using spa deals intelligently
Search for spa deals after narrowing by location.
Chasing a large discount across the city often erases the savings through transit, parking, or inconvenient scheduling.
Exploring a nearby hotel spa or neighborhood provider usually produces better long-term value.
Seasonal strategy locals quietly follow
- Winter: hydration-focused facials and aromatherapy.
- Spring: resurfacing treatments like a facial peel.
- Summer: lighter treatments and grooming such as bikini waxing.
- Fall: ideal for comparing spa memberships.
Spacing treatments with the climate tends to outperform trend chasing.
